Dr. Tihamér Molnár has become a visiting professor at the University of Osijek

29 October 2019

Professor Slavica Kvoli, Head of the Jossip Juraj Strossmayer University of Osijek Department of Anaesthesiology, Reanimatology, Intensive and Pain Therapy, and Dr. Tihamér Molnár, associate professor at the Clinical Center of the University of Pécs Department of Anaesthesiology and Intensive Therapy have submitted a joint international project aimed at exploring the risk factors of polymorbid patients during vascular surgery. The project is in harmony with the idea to successfully provide people living in the Baranya-Slavonia region with higher standard health care.

The clinical contact was followed by an educational invitation and in October in the framework of a successful ERASMUS + application Dr. Tihamér Molnár was able to give lectures and seminars to the medical students in Osijek, and he received the Visiting Professor certificate from Professor Jure Mirat, Dean of the Jossip Juraj Strossmayer University Faculty of Medicine. The dean of the Osijek Faculty of Medicine indicated with this gesture that he is counting on the cooperation with the Medical School of Pécs.
